src/FingersDance.Views/TimelineAnnotationView.xaml
changeset 150 569925b65604
parent 146 dd8ed4d3beb6
child 166 33c2e634df13
--- a/src/FingersDance.Views/TimelineAnnotationView.xaml	Wed Oct 14 14:06:04 2009 +0200
+++ b/src/FingersDance.Views/TimelineAnnotationView.xaml	Wed Oct 14 17:08:43 2009 +0200
@@ -12,16 +12,17 @@
     <UserControl.Resources>
         <vw:ThicknessSingleValueConverter x:Name="myThicknessSingleValueConverter" x:Key="myThicknessSingleValueConverter"/>
         <vw:VisibilityConverter x:Name="myVisibilityConverter" x:Key="myVisibilityConverter"/>
+        <vw:ColorConverter x:Name="myColorConverter" x:Key="myColorConverter"/>
     </UserControl.Resources>
     <Custom:SurfaceUserControl x:Name="LayoutRoot" Margin="{Binding Path=MarginLeft, Converter={StaticResource myThicknessSingleValueConverter}}"
                                >
         <Grid>
             <Rectangle Fill="Black" HorizontalAlignment="Left" VerticalAlignment="Top" Width="{Binding Path=Dur}" Height="40" Opacity="0.0"/>
             <TextBox HorizontalAlignment="Left" Text="{Binding Path=GestureType}" Width="40" Margin="0,20,0,0" Visibility="{Binding Path=Dur, Converter={StaticResource myVisibilityConverter}}"/>
-            <Ellipse Stroke="Green" Fill="{x:Null}" Margin="-3,16,0,0" Height="8" VerticalAlignment="Top" HorizontalAlignment="Left" Width="8"/>
-            <Ellipse Fill="Green" Margin="-2,17,0,0" Height="6" VerticalAlignment="Top" HorizontalAlignment="Left" Width="6" Visibility="{Binding Path=Dur, Converter={StaticResource myVisibilityConverter}}" />
-            <Rectangle Fill="Green" HorizontalAlignment="Left" VerticalAlignment="Top" Width="2" Height="17"/>
-            <Rectangle Fill="Green" HorizontalAlignment="Left" VerticalAlignment="Top" Width="{Binding Path=Dur}" Height="2"/>
+            <Ellipse Stroke="{Binding Path=Color, Converter={StaticResource myColorConverter}}" Fill="{x:Null}" Margin="-3,16,0,0" Height="8" VerticalAlignment="Top" HorizontalAlignment="Left" Width="8"/>
+            <Ellipse Fill="{Binding Path=Color, Converter={StaticResource myColorConverter}}" Margin="-2,17,0,0" Height="6" VerticalAlignment="Top" HorizontalAlignment="Left" Width="6" Visibility="{Binding Path=Dur, Converter={StaticResource myVisibilityConverter}}" />
+            <Rectangle Fill="{Binding Path=Color, Converter={StaticResource myColorConverter}}" HorizontalAlignment="Left" VerticalAlignment="Top" Width="2" Height="17"/>
+            <Rectangle Fill="{Binding Path=Color, Converter={StaticResource myColorConverter}}" HorizontalAlignment="Left" VerticalAlignment="Top" Width="{Binding Path=Dur}" Height="2"/>
         </Grid>
     </Custom:SurfaceUserControl>
 </UserControl>
\ No newline at end of file